Served in the Civil War with the 26th Pennsylvania Infantry, Company "J", going in as a Private and mustered out as a 4th corporal.He was in business with his father and brother,P. F. Winebrenner, until 1867 when his brother retired and then continued with his father until 1884. in 1874 he began packing fruit and vegetables in partnership with his younger brother,H.C.Winebrenner,the firm being called Winebrenner Bros., which cont. until 1882 after which he worked alone. David also conducted a tanning business in connection with his other ventures. Dates are from the records of the Emmanuel Reformed Church.
